What is the molecular formula for water?

The molecular formula for water is H2O, which indicates that each molecule of water is composed of two hydrogen atoms bonded to one oxygen atom. This formula is essential in chemistry as it illustrates the composition of water, a vital substance for all known forms of life. The two hydrogen atoms contribute to water's unique properties, such as its polarity, high specific heat, and ability to dissolve many substances, making it an excellent solvent.

In contrast, the other options represent different substances. CO2 is the formula for carbon dioxide, which consists of one carbon atom and two oxygen atoms; this gas is produced during respiration and combustion. O2H does not represent a valid molecular formula as it incorrectly implies an arrangement that does not exist chemically. Lastly, H2O2 is the molecular formula for hydrogen peroxide, consisting of two hydrogen atoms and two oxygen atoms; it is commonly used as a bleaching agent and antiseptic, rather than a component of water. Understanding these distinctions is crucial when studying chemical compounds, especially in the context of water's role in biological and environmental processes.
